Chapter 2.5

(Max's POV)

I watched as the little punk ran across the cafeteria. I decided whether or not I was going to chase him, then choose not too.

I had a better idea.

Quickly I pulled out my cell and hit #4 on my speed dial, "Y'ello, this is Victor." A voice answered on the other end and I grinned. "Hey Vic it's me, Max, there's a rat we need to exterminate that goes by the name of Will Marks."

"Exterminate?" Vic whistled, "This kid really pissed you off didn't he?"

"More than you'll ever know." I told him, "Now kill him and make sure he'll ever think twice before touching Summer again."

"Oh, should have known it was about Summer, what did the guy do? Look at her for too long?"

"He kissed her."

"WHAT?" Vic shouted, and I laughed, "Yeah that was my same reaction. Now are you going to take care of him or not?"

"The boys and I have got it covered. And oh by the way, congratulations."

I blinked, "On what?"

"On the five year anniversary dude! Ok, tell Summer I said hi, and don't worry we'll get rid of this Will kid. Bye." The phone clicked to an end tone, leaving me a little bit worried.

No wonder Summer was so ticked this morning, it was our anniversary and I forgot... whoops.

Oh well, she'd live, since there would be plenty of anniversaries after this one right? Besides I tried to focus on my redhead and the fact that Will would be dead by tomorrow. Oh, life was sweet.
